Translating to “melted cheese,“ queso fundido is a classic Mexican party appetizer typically made of two components: bubbling-hot cheese and savory spiced meat sauce. In our main-course riff, ground beef is loaded up with chili powder, garlic, and cumin and served with tender cilantro cauliflower “rice.“ A pool of molten queso—scratch-made with cream cheese, cheddar, Monterey Jack, and roasted green chiles—is at the ready for drizzling and dunking. Spicy roasted tomato salsa ties it all together.

HEATING OPTION 1 - MICROWAVE HEATING TIMES MAY VARY; REHEAT CONTENTS TO 165°F.

  1. Remove outer packaging and pierce plastic film a few times with a fork or sharp knife to vent. 2. Microwave on HIGH for 2 minutes. If needed, continue to heat in 30 second intervals until desired temperature is reached. 3. Let stand for 2 minutes. Carefully remove film. Transfer contents to a plate and enjoy!

HEATING OPTION 2 - CONVENTIONAL OVEN

  1. Adjust rack to middle position and preheat oven to 375°F. 2. Remove outer packaging and plastic film. 3. Place tray on a baking sheet and bake for 7 minutes. If needed, continue to bake for 2-4 more minutes or until desired temperature is reached. 4. Transfer contents to a plate and enjoy!
